# Summary

It probably won't get easier than this: in terms of material usage, building effort and general usability this bedside phone holder shows a rather radical design. Made from a small piece of plywood it super easy to make on a small cnc-machine. It can be taken apart without tools, can be stored flat and even works for small tablet computers.

This build was done on a desktop cnc-machine by [Stepcraft](https://www.zenziwerken.de/my-cnc) from 6 mm beech plywood using a spiral-toothed 1.2 mm flute.

# Post-Printing

![Alt text](https://cdn.thingiverse.com/assets/c6/ba/2c/2b/96/Bedside-Phoneholder-CAD.jpg)
Set your CAM to cutout the two rectangles, then create a pocket around 1.5 mm mm deep and proceed to create parts (cutting on the outside) from the inner to the outer part.
